AI Automation & Copilot Enablement Original framework • Capability overview — not a client case study. A practical method for identifying repeatable work that can be improved with AI and automation while preserving necessary human judgment. The framework maps triggers, inputs, decisions, approvals, outputs, exceptions, and system integrations before selecting the technology. The solution pattern can combine Microsoft Copilot, Copilot Studio, Power Automate, Azure OpenAI, APIs, and existing business tools. Typical deliverables include a workflow map, automation architecture, Copilot behavior design, integration requirements, a governance checklist, an adoption plan, and a phased implementation roadmap.

AI Agents, APIs & MCP Integrations Original framework • Capability overview — not a client case study. A controlled integration blueprint for agentic workflows that connect models to approved tools, data, and business systems through APIs, webhooks, function calling, and MCP servers. The design defines task boundaries, decision points, tool contracts, data exchanges, authentication concepts, workflow state, retries, error paths, logging, evaluation, and human approval checkpoints. Typical outputs include an orchestration graph, API and MCP integration map, tool schemas, guardrails, and an implementation plan. The goal is useful automation with permission boundaries, observability, and human oversight—not autonomy for its own sake.

RAG Knowledge Systems Original framework • Capability overview — not a client case study. A blueprint for converting trusted documents and data into useful, traceable AI-assisted answers. The flow begins with the questions users need answered and the sources allowed to support those answers. It maps ingestion, parsing, chunking, embeddings, retrieval, context assembly, response generation, and citations—alongside freshness, access boundaries, evaluation, observability, and failure handling. Typical deliverables include a system architecture, document pipeline, retrieval strategy, evaluation plan, and proof-of-value roadmap. The aim is a grounded, governable knowledge system that can improve iteratively.

GenAI Strategy & Architecture Original framework • Capability overview — not a client case study. A practical way to move from a business objective to a buildable GenAI delivery plan. I use this structure to frame the use case, prioritize value and feasibility, define the target architecture, map data and integration boundaries, and sequence a proof of value. Typical outputs: discovery notes, use-case prioritization, a solution blueprint, governance and evaluation checkpoints, dependencies, risks, and a phased delivery roadmap. My role sits between business value and technical delivery: shaping the workflow, architecture, and implementation path so teams can build the right system with appropriate guardrails.
